I've joined in with the Fat Quarter Shop for a quilt along to make another sweet shortcut quilt - the Layer Cake Custard quilt :)



well, I've actually made two quilts - that's how shortcut they are !! I couldn't decide between using my Cotton and Steel stash and my Tula Pink stash so I decided to make one of each.


I'm really excited about this pattern - the "cake" block allows for showing off some of those amazing fabrics and then you can use basics for the "custard" blocks.

As I said they were really quick to make - I'm sure you could put one or a couple together over a weekend - and I saved even more time by not sub-cutting the strip sets until after I sewed them onto the blocks which worked well.


I think this is the first quilt that I've made that uses nice big chunks of fabric and I love being able to use the amazing art of Tula Pink and the (original fab five) Cotton and Steel designers - they make such gorgeous fabrics for big block quilts !!



I'm looking forward to doing some free motion quilting and I already have a plan using Angela Walter's dot to dot designs - just need to organise some backing !!

The FREE Layer Cake Custard pattern includes instructions to make a delicious quilt that finishes at 63” x 88”. It makes a great gift and is very beginner friendly!


In the video tutorial Kimberly shows you how to make the two main blocks that make up this timeless beauty.
